Award-Winning Children's book — Sweet Tamales for Purim

Sweet Tamales for Purim
Written by Barbara Bietz; Illustrated by John Kanzler

Many Jewish families helped settle, diverse communities in the desolate, desert terrain of the Wild West. Although Sweet Tamales for Purim is a work of fiction, it is inspired by a true event. In 1886, the Hebrew Ladies Benevolent Society of Tucson planned a Purim Ball for the entire community. Barbara tells the story from the perspective of a young girl, who along with her new friend, Luis plan to create a Purim festival for their town. Their plans for the celebration were well underway until the family goat, Kitzel, ate all of the traditional holiday pastries, Hamantashen. Fortunately, they find another way to celebrate Purim and the family is able to share their cultural traditions with their new neighbors.

Purim celebrates the courageous stand that Queen Esther made to save the Jewish people from being banished by the king. The young girl’s determination to create a spirited Purim celebration in her western town, provides a unique insight into how children can creatively overcome challenges when life doesn’t go as planned. Her quick thinking, persistence and resourceful actions give their first Purim festival added significance.

Readability Tutor

Readability is the only smart Reading & Comprehension Learning App your child can use anytime, anywhere. Our Industry-first Comprehension with Interactive Voice based Questions & Answers (IVQA™) is just like talking to a tutor. It helps your child improve their comprehension while keeping them engaged. Responsive speech recognition technology first reads to your child. Your child is then prompted to read the same passage. The advanced A.I. listens, provides feedback and real-time pronunciation correction to your child as they read. Readability provides accountability with a parent dashboard detailing your child’s reading progress including accuracy, comprehension and daily time spent reading.

Award-Winning Children's book — Eggware Baby & Toddler Utensils

Eggware Baby & Toddler Utensils

EGGWARE® Utensils support all stages of beginner feeding! Safe and Made in the USA, EGGWARE is BPA, BPS, Phthalate and Lead FREE. Dishwasher and steam-sterilizer safe as well.
We know introducing foods to your little one is not a one-size-fits-all process, so our 3-piece set of EGGWARE includes two different materials for the two stages of feeding:

STAGE 1: Our Eggware Spoon & Dippi-stick are made in the USA from soft, food-grade, FDA approved TPE. They are easy to grip, are gentle on tender gums, include a choke barrier and have bendable heads for safety. Perfect for dipping into puréed foods and teaching the concept of self-feeding. They also double as teethers!

STAGE 2: Our Eggware Fork is made in the USA of a firmer food grade, FDA approved polypropylene that is easy to grip and spear foods (yes, the fork actually works!). It also includes our integrated choking barrier. We recommend Stage 2 once your little one has control of their eating movements and understands the general use of a fork.

Candygrams

Put your word-making skills to the test while strategically matching colors to create your own color-coded crossword. In Candygrams, each player builds their own crossword by connecting one new word in each round, matching the “color combo” rolled by the dice. The first player to use all their letters in their crossword wins! There’s no adding up numbers for points, no rushing to build words, and it only takes 15 minutes to play! And while simple enough for a wide range of ages to play together, including both kids and adults, Candygrams also promotes deep, strategic thinking and thoughtful word-making — including longer, more satisfying words.

The winner of now EIGHT national game awards, including the Major Fun Award, PAL Award and Dr. Toy’s Best Picks, Candygrams was designed for players of all skill levels, from young readers to seasoned word nerds and everyone in between. This means that while Candygrams makes an ideal compliment to any classroom or homeschooling curriculum, it’s also the perfect choice for family game night!
